Rossignol Classic 70


$1,550.00 Released January, 2009

Product Shot 1The Classic 70 is a men's ski from Rossignol's All-Mountain lineup.  The ski is designed for technical skiers that require power and agility.  It features an oversize design with a larger tip and tail for improved power control and edge grip.

  The ski also has Twin Pulsion Integral 2 (TPI2) technology making it easy to set all boot sizes.  The Classic 70 includes a wood/metal core and has an internal Vibration Absorbing System for absorbing impact and vibrations on the slopes.  The ski comes with Axial² 140 Ti bindings and has a suggested retail price of $1550.

Features/Specs

  • Twin Pulsion Integral 2 Technology
  • Wood/Metal Core
  • Oversize Design
  • Internal VAS Vibration Absorbing System
  • 90% Frontside / 10% Backside
  • Sizes: 155, 160, 165, 170, 175
  • Sidecut: 124/70/112
  • Radius: 13.1 (170)
  • Includes Axial² 140 Ti Binding
